Maria (Mary) Elizabeth Nicolosi Gallo
January 24, 1922 – May 5, 2025
Maria “Mary” Elizabeth Nicolosi Gallo of Valley Stream, NY, passed away
peacefully in her home on May 5, 2025, at the extraordinary age of 103.
Born on January 24, 1922, in New York City to Antonio and Guisippina
Nicolosi—immigrants from Sciacca, Italy—Mary embodied the strength,
warmth, and enduring spirit of her heritage throughout her long and vibrant
life.
Along with her predeceased brother, Benjamin, Mary was raised in East
New York above her family’s store and grew up surrounded by the values
of hard work, loyalty, and love. She met her husband, Biagio “Bill” Gallo,
through his Army buddy and her beloved Uncle, Sam, and together they
built a beautiful life grounded in devotion to their family. In 1952, Mary and
Bill purchased a home in Valley Stream, where she lived for an incredible
73 years, creating a haven filled with laughter, delicious food, and
cherished memories.
Mary was known for her elegance—always impeccably dressed—and her
spirited personality. She had a sharp wit, a generous heart, and a gift for
telling it like it was. Her kitchen was the heart of her home, where she
lovingly prepared meals for family and friends. She loved playing cards,
Mah Jonng, keeping an immaculate home and kept active doing aerobics
well into her later years. She especially enjoyed unwinding each evening
with a well-earned glass of Scotch.
Mary’s greatest pride and joy was her family. She was always ready with
words of advice or encouragement. Mary was deeply proud of her children,
grandchildren, and great-grandchildren, and her legacy will live on through
the generations she helped shape. Holiday festivities and traditions is
something her family lovingly continues and enjoys.
She was predeceased by her loving husband, Bill, with whom she shared
many happy years before his passing in 1997.
